Rumonge : four Imbonerakure appeared in a case of machete attack which left one dead
Janvier Ndereyimana, 24 years old, Adolphe Kwizerimana, 20 years old, Fulgence Iradukunda, 27 years old and Samuel Nzoyihaya, a 17-year-old minor, all members of the CNDD-FDD youth league, the Imbonerakure, appeared before the First Instance Court of Rumonge (southwest Burundi) in a flagrant trial on Thursday. They are prosecuted in a machete attack case which cost the life of a 12-year-old boy last weekend. His mother remains hospitalized. INFO SOS Médias Burundi
The four suspects were assisted by two lawyers. The minor had his own lawyer.
They pleaded not guilty and asked for time to present witnesses for their defense.
The Court granted the request. The hearing was postponed for next Monday. The case for which the four members of the CNDD-FDD youth league are prosecuted dates back to last weekend. A 12-year-old minor was killed, his mother injured with a machete.
The mother of the boy murdered with a machete remains hospitalized. The suspects are held in police cells in Rumonge.
